Is February a Good Time to Visit Colorado?

That being said, January and February are probably the finest months to ski in Colorado. Because of occasions like Aspen Gay Ski Week and the Steamboat Springs Winter Carnival, there’s plenty of off-mountain fun to be had in addition to the often deep and continuous snowfall.

What is the Most Beautiful Time of the Year to Visit Colorado?

The most dependable and ideal months to visit Colorado are often September and October. Fall colors pop, summer rains, and heat abate, and as an extra benefit, national parks and lodging become calmer.

1. Aspen, Colorado

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(1)

Aspen, well-known for its top-notch skiing, is a winter wonderland in February. For skiers and snowboarders of all skill levels, the Aspen Snowmass Ski Resort provides amazing conditions. The town also holds cultural gatherings, including music festivals and the Winter X Games.

2. Breckenridge

In February, this storied mining town transforms into a winter paradise. Breckenridge Ski Resort offers a wide range of terrain for skiing and snowboarding. Main Street in the village is lined with eateries, charming stores, and a lively après-ski scene.

3. Telluride, Colorado

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(3)

A charming winter getaway, Telluride is tucked away in a box canyon encircled by towering peaks. Its ski resort features varied terrain and breathtaking vistas. The Mountain Village and the town’s quaint streets offer the ideal balance of leisure and adventure.

4. Vail, Colorado

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(4)

World-class skiing and a quaint alpine village vibe are what February in Vail has to offer. Vail Mountain Resort is renowned for its expansive terrain and opulent features. The town offers good food options, shopping, and a busy après-ski scene.

5. Steamboat Springs

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(5)

Steamboat Springs is a great place to visit in February because of its renowned Champagne Powder snow. Visitors can enjoy skiing, snowboarding, and other winter activities. The town’s hot springs offer a peaceful respite after a day on the slopes.

6. Durango

A historic town with a picturesque setting, Durango provides a mix of outdoor excursions and cultural encounters.

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(6)

Visitors can explore the historic city, ride the Durango & Silverton Narrow Gauge Railroad, or enjoy winter activities in the adjacent San Juan Mountains.

7. Estes Park/Rocky Mountain National Park

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(7)

While February brings snow and cold temperatures, it also lends a calm beauty to Rocky Mountain National Park.

Estes Park serves as a gateway to the park, offering chances for snowshoeing, animal viewing, and tranquil winter hiking.

8. Crested Butte

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(8)

Known as the “Last Great Colorado Ski Town,” Crested Butte provides breathtaking scenery and various terrain for skiing and snowboarding. The village offers a laid-back charm with colorful buildings and welcoming people.

9. Glenwood Springs

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(9)

This resort town is famous for its hot springs, making it a great winter hideaway. Visitors can rest in the healing mineral springs or enjoy outdoor activities like skiing, snowshoeing, and ice climbing.

10. Ouray

Best Places to Visit in Colorado in February (10)

Known as the “Switzerland of America,” Ouray offers a lovely backdrop for winter pursuits. Surrounded by towering mountains, this town is a hub for ice climbing, snowmobiling, and basking in its natural hot springs.
